Discotek Media Sets ‘Babel II’ Blu-ray Anime Release

2 min read

Japanese distributor Happinet brought out the Babel II OVA series in April 2017 on Blu-ray for the first time and it blissfully wasn’t an upscale. Discotek Media had picked up the DVD rights a bit before that and a lot of folks were holding out in hope that they’d bring it out on Blu-ray as well. It’s now being planned for release later in 2018 with it including the Streamline dub as well as the Japanese language track with subtitles and will be the HD restored edition out of Japan. Firm dates and pricing will be coming in the near future.

The Japanese release was listed as a luxury remaster and has two discs with the four episodes on one disc and the second including the original soundtrack CD.

The series is based on the manga by Mitsuteru Yokoyama which ran for twelve volumes in Shounen Champion between 1971 and 1973. It’s been adapted into an anime property a few times over the years.

Plot concept: Life seems simple for Koichi, a young student, until he learns that he is the reincarnation of an alien protector who crashed onto the mantle of responsibility as “defender of the Earth,” Koichi/Babel teams up with a trio of super-powered alien companions to battle the dark forces of an evil cult leader. The war to save humanity takes Babel from the deserts of southern Asia to the upper east side of Manhattan and ultimately to a final showdown with “the master” in a hidden base nestled in the Swiss Alps. The action is fast-paced and deadly. The fate of the world rests in the ability of this courageous youth to tame his latent psychic power and use it to defeat the enemies of mankind.
